大家可能都遇到过这样的问题,清理手机或电脑内存的时候发现已经卸载的应用还占用了一定的空间,尤其是卸载后再安装同样应用时发现更新包大小比之前的更大。这是为什么呢?
1.应用残留文件
我们通常卸载应用时只是删除了它的主程序文件,而没有删除它的相关数据和设置。这些残留文件仍然占用着一定的内存空间,导致卸载后依然占用一定的存储空间。比如游戏应用的存档、系统设置、插件等都会被保留。
2.系统缓存文件
在操作系统的使用过程中,应用程序、媒体文件等都需要临时存储一些缓存文件,这些文件被存放在磁盘上。当我们卸载应用时,这些缓存文件可能并没有被清空,依然占用着内存空间。
3.卸载不完全
在应用程序调用系统API接口时,有些应用程序会创建其他文件、文件夹或者启动其他服务。这些附加文件或服务若没有被卸载也会大大影响电脑运行速度和手机存储空间。
4.应用更新包问题
有时我们想要更新一些应用程序时,会发现新的版本比之前的版本要大很多,这是由于应用程序正在添加一些新的功能。因此,即使是同一款应用程序,也会因为更新而变得更加占用内存空间。
5.系统自带软件问题
许多电脑和手机厂商预装了许多自带的应用程序,这些应用程序虽然我们卸载无望,但却不能删除。这些软件如果不用,就会占用系统存储。
6.内存碎片问题
内存碎片是指空间分散或分散的空间,各个应用程序操作根据需要分配内存空间,当应用程序运行结束可以被清理掉的时候,这些内存空间变成了一块块的碎片,也会占据一定的内存空间。
总的来说,卸载应用不会完全释放内存空间,所以我们需要对卸载后的动作尽可能的整洁,如卸载后对残留文件及时清理,定期清理缓存文件,并尽量避免安装不必要的应用程序。